How to prepare for a job interview at Protocol Education Ltd
✨Know Your EYFS Inside Out
Make sure you brush up on your Early Years Foundation Stage (EYFS) knowledge. Be ready to discuss how you can create engaging, play-based learning experiences that inspire young learners. Think of specific examples from your past experience that showcase your understanding and passion for child-centred learning.
✨Show Your Enthusiasm
During the interview, let your passion for teaching shine through! Share stories about what excites you about working with young children and how you’ve made learning fun in the past. A genuine enthusiasm can set you apart from other candidates.
✨Prepare Engaging Activities
Think of a few creative, play-based activities you could implement in the classroom. Be prepared to explain how these activities align with the EYFS framework and how they can help develop key skills in young learners. This shows that you’re proactive and ready to hit the ground running!
✨Ask Thoughtful Questions
At the end of the interview, don’t forget to ask questions! Inquire about the school’s approach to child-centred learning or how they support teachers in their professional development. This demonstrates your interest in the role and helps you gauge if the school is the right fit for you.
